Capcom Ransomware Attack has Compromised Personal Information
In an official press-release today, Capcom revealed that the ransomware attack took place on November 2nd, 2020 and the organization behind the attack was Ragnar Locker. The attacker demanded heavy ransom money to release the encrypted data on the company servers.
